Many people start their day or recharge in the afternoon by drinking coffee, but consuming a full pot can have unique effects compared to just a cup. While moderate coffee intake is often praised for improving alertness and mood due to its caffeine content, drinking a pot means a higher dose of caffeine that can significantly boost energy levels and mental clarity. It's important to consider individual tolerance when consuming larger amounts of coffee. For some, a pot might lead to jitters or restlessness, while others may find it perfectly manageable. Drinking a pot of coffee also offers a sustained release of energy, helping maintain focus through extended tasks or long work sessions. Besides caffeine, coffee contains antioxidants which contribute to health by neutralizing free radicals in the body. Some studies have linked regular coffee consumption to lower risks of certain diseases, including type 2 diabetes and some neurological conditions. However, it's key to balance coffee intake with hydration and avoid excessive consumption that might affect sleep patterns. For those who enjoy drinking a pot of coffee, using quality beans and brewing methods can enhance flavor and reduce bitterness, making the experience more enjoyable. Additionally, pairing coffee with a healthy meal or snack can help moderate caffeine absorption and sustain energy better. Ultimately, drinking a pot of coffee can be a useful ritual for boosting productivity and mood during your day. Just remember to listen to your body and adjust consumption to what feels best for you.
